Quick Assessment

Coming of Age (American Adventures, Vol 3) is a historical fiction novel geared toward middle-grade readers aged 9-12. It explores important themes of growth and change set against a backdrop of American history, providing context and excitement for young readers. The book is suitable for this age group with no intense content, offering an engaging way to learn about history through relatable characters and storytelling.
